Can You Use Metal in a Convection Microwave?

Spread the love

Metal and foil can be used safely and effectively with the convection cooking feature in a microwave convection oven.

Can you put a metal pan in a convection microwave?

The metal tray provided with MWC24 Convection Microwave Oven is safe for use inside the unit when cooking food. The metal tray will not cause damage like it would in a standard microwave where metals are not used.

What kind of cookware can you use in a convection microwave?

Teflon-coated pans can be used in convection ovens. Lightweight pans made of aluminum or metal work best in convection ovens. Materials that are not good heat conductors, like glass and cast iron, are not able to cook the food as rapidly and may leave cold spots.

Can you use an aluminum pan in a convection microwave?

Yes, you can use aluminum pans in a convection oven. They’re even more ideal for these types of ovens because of their low-rimmed structure that allows hot air to circulate quickly and more evenly.

Can I use a cookie sheet in a convection microwave?

The baking tray comes with some KitchenAid microwaves and can be used with convection cooking and broiling cycles only. To avoid damage to the microwave oven, do not use the baking tray in combination with microwave cooking. Baking Tray will become hot. Always use oven mitts or pot holders when handling.

Is a convection microwave better than a regular microwave?

Because of this fan that circulates the air, convection microwaves cook more evenly than other microwaves. And, again, they’re better at browning. Which means convection microwaves are great for pies and cookies.

Can stainless steel be used in convection microwave?

Metal cookware should not be used in a microwave. Metal will not allow microwaves to penetrate and properly cook the food. When convection cooking in a microwave convection oven, metal and foil can be safely used. Boilable plastic pouches should be split and placed on the oven floor or inside a serving dish.

Can you put plastic in a convection microwave?

Glass, paper, microwave-proof plastic and ceramic utensils can be used, but avoid using ceramic ware or pottery with metal coating or designs. Metal utensils and foil can be used in convection cooking. Always check for utensils to be oven-safe before using.
